News summary

The Premier League has moved Aston Villa’s home match against Tottenham Hotspur from Sunday, May 18, to Friday, May 16, following Tottenham's request to allow more preparation time ahead of a possible Europa League final on May 21. Both Tottenham and Manchester United, who are leading their respective Europa League semi-finals, will now play their league matches on the same night, ensuring equal rest periods should they both reach the final. Aston Villa objected to the rescheduling, citing concerns about a shorter turnaround between games, the impact on their own push for Champions League qualification, and disruption to planned fan activities for their final home game. Despite these objections, the Premier League approved Tottenham's request, a decision that has caused frustration among Villa supporters who perceive it as favoritism toward bigger clubs. The change means Villa will now have just six days between crucial matches, while Tottenham benefits from five full days to prepare for the European final, if they qualify. The move highlights ongoing tensions regarding fixture flexibility and perceived prioritization of teams in European competitions.
